Growth Trajectories

Rainbet’s March 2026 numbers are striking: $75.7M in deposits (+46% MoM), 224K transactions (+24%). Shuffle posted $44.5M (+4%), 128K deposits (+16%). Rainbet is growing 10x faster on volume and has overtaken Shuffle to claim the #3 position on Tanzanite. This momentum suggests Rainbet’s reward-heavy model is currently more effective at attracting and retaining players.

Rewards: Stacking vs Token

Rainbet’s 5-layer system (rakeback + daily + weekly + monthly + pre-monthly) delivers value through gameplay volume — the more you play, the more you earn across all five channels. Shuffle’s VIP offers instant rakeback from the first bet with transparent tier progression, plus the SHFL token adds a speculative investment component. For pure gambling value, Rainbet’s stacking is more rewarding. For players who want an asset alongside their gameplay, Shuffle’s tokenomics are more interesting.

Library & Originals

Rainbet’s 7,000+ games nearly double Shuffle’s 4,000+. Both carry major providers, but Rainbet’s broader selection gives players more variety across slots, live casino, and table games. Shuffle counters with 11 Originals at 99% RTP (including the unique Waify Tower), while Rainbet’s Originals (Aviamasters, Rock Paper Scissors) are provably fair but fewer in number.

Access & Licensing

Rainbet accepts fiat (Visa, Mastercard, Interac, Apple Pay) alongside 25+ crypto — a significant advantage for players who don’t already hold cryptocurrency. Shuffle is crypto-only. On licensing, Shuffle holds a Curaçao OGL license (stronger regulatory framework), while Rainbet operates under Anjouan (lighter oversight). For regulatory confidence, Shuffle has the edge.
